Hormone Therapy Combipatch - no more help with insurance copay

Had a nasty surprise today when trying to pick up Combipatch - the previous coupon that brought my insurance copay down to $25 no longer works, and there is no replacement (there is now only a coupon to help those with no insurance, ie: "cash customers" - don't get me wrong, this is much needed too but...we all need help!)

So now my copay is increasing from $25/month to $75/month - which is pretty significant for me, and i'm guessing many people, and may be the difference for me in stopping this medication...
